Inside the evaluation hour
Real diagnosis takes time, so we protect a full 45 to 60 minutes. The hour covers your story chronologically, when symptoms started and what they have cost, plus structured screening across conditions, because depression, anxiety, trauma, attention problems, and sleep deprivation overlap from the inside. Medical mimics get ruled out rather than assumed away.
The most valuable history is your medication record: every psychiatric medication tried, at what dose, for how long, and with what response, including side effects. With that map, your clinician chooses what comes next instead of repeating what already failed. You end the hour with a diagnosis you understand, baseline symptom scores, a written direction, and treatment that starts immediately, often with same day prescriptions.

What should I have ready for the appointment?
Current medications and doses, your pharmacy, any past diagnoses, and most importantly every psychiatric medication you have tried with dose, duration, and response. That history guides everything.
